The debugger uses $HIBER/$WAKE itself, so debugging a program using
those two routines can be difficult.

Solutions:

1)  press CTRL/C
    DBG> GO @PC+4

    to get the program running again manually.

2)  $ DEFINE DBG$PROCESS NONE

    which will tell the debugger to use the single process version
    (and that version do not use $HIBER/$WAKE).
